A Question of Balance not only celebrates the achievements of mothers in the arts, but also reveals some of the difficult choices and painful losses they have faced. Whether confronted with the everyday frustration of being interrupted or the unimaginable sorrow of losing a child, these extraordinary women have held fast to the thread of their creative spirit, inspiring others with their determination and perseverance. And as they explore their own maternal experience, in paintings and novels, sculptures and poetry, these women are creating works of art which widen our perspective and deepen our understanding of this most complex of human relationships.

Candidly sharing how they organize their lives to nurture both their children and their craft, Ursula le Guin, Rita Dove, Dorothy Allison, Faith Ringgold, Linda Vallejo, and 20 other remarkable artists and writers illuminate how their challenging and renewing experiences as mothers have shaped their creative work. 25 photos.
